The hostel charges at OUAT for Bachelor of Veterinary Science (BVSC) and Animal Husbandry (AH) course are as follows:
i) SEAT RENT (per Semester per Boarder)
- Double Seated Room: 2,060.00
- Three or Four Seated Room: 1,700.00
- More than Four Seated Room: 1,220.00
ii) Electricity deposit (Per Semester): 2,920.00
iii) Water Charges (Per Semester): 500
iv) Hostel Common Room (Per Semester): 740
v) Hostel Development Fund (Per Semester): 1,940
vi) Hostel Establishment (Annual): 14,520.00
vii) Hostel Caution Money (once at the time of admission): 610.00
viii) Mess advance (per semester): 29,040.00

To get admission to Bachelor of Veterinary Science (BVSC) and Animal Husbandry (AH) at OUAT, students are admitted through a common Entrance Examination conducted every year by OUAT, and 15% of all India quota seats are filled up by the Veterinary Council of India (VCI) through NEET.

The college is strict when it comes to eligibility requirements for B.Sc. in Nursing at DMIHER, as candidates must have passed Standard 12th (10+2) or its equivalent examination with subjects Physics, Chemistry, and Biology, securing a minimum of 45% marks (135 Marks Out of 300) taken together and passing in English individually for the general category, and 40% marks (120 Marks Out of 300) taken together and passing in English individually for other backward class candidates. Additionally, candidates should have completed 17 years of age on or before 31/12/2025.
